The Evolution of Sports Journalism and Reporting Techniques
Sports journalism has undergone a dramatic transformation in recent decades, moving beyond basic game reports to encompass in-depth investigations, player profiles, and analytical pieces. The advent of the internet and social media has accelerated this evolution, creating a 24/7 news cycle and a demand for instant updates and personalized content. Reporters are now expected to be adept at various skills – blogging, video editing, podcasting and social media management – alongside traditional writing and interviewing techniques. This diversification represents a fundamental shift in the requirements for participating successfully in this field.
The Rise of Data Analytics in Sports Reporting
The incorporation of data analytics has been a game-changer for sports journalism. Sophisticated metrics and statistical models provide insights that were previously unavailable, allowing analysts to identify patterns, predict outcomes, and enhance storytelling. StatsBomb, Opta, and similar services provide comprehensive datasets used beyond simple team statistics offering quicker analyses. This data-driven approach enhances the credibility of analysis and engages audiences who appreciate evidence-based reporting. More than just about crunching numbers, data reporting showcases impactful analysis based on proper interpretation of documented results.
The use of data visualization tools—charts, graphs, and interactive dashboards—further enhances sports journalism, helping audiences understand complex information at a glance. The interplay between qualitative observation and rigorous statistical analysis is the cornerstone of acute reportage.
| Win Probability Added (WPA) | Measures a player’s impact on changing the win probability of a game. | Highlights pivotal moments and underrated performers. |
| Expected Goals (xG) | Estimates the likelihood of a shot resulting in a goal. | Provides context to shooting efficiency without considering luck. |
| Plus/Minus | A simple metric of point differential when a player is on the court/field. | Requires advanced consideration of context for novel comparisons. |
These tools allow today’s sports journalists to deliver a more comprehensive and engaging product.
The Impact of Digital Media on Sports Coverage
The Internet has become the primary source of sports news and information for many fans. Websites, social media platforms, and streaming services have disrupted the traditional media landscape, creating new opportunities and challenges for sports journalists. The accessibility and immediacy of digital media have made it easier for fans to follow their favorite teams and athletes and have encouraged more dialogue and engagement between media professionals and the audience. Combating « Fake News » and Misinformation in Sports
The spread of « fake news » and misinformation is a significant issue in today’s digital landscape, and sports journalism is no exception. The reliance on unverified sources, the sensationalization of content for clickbait, and the proliferation of fabricated stories can erode trust in the media and damage the credibility of sports journalism. Therefore proactive fact-checking, transparent reporting practices, and the debunking of exaggerated claims are essential qualities to foster genuine long-term credibility.
- Source Verification: Always assess credibility before publication.
- Due Diligence: Primary sources are crucial, when possible.
- Reporting Context: Widespread context lends context and ensures factual consistency.
- Transparent Posts: Corrections are an important demonstration of professionalism.

The Future of Sports Journalism: Emerging Trends
Artificial intelligence (AI) is poised to play an increasingly significant role in sports journalism, automating tasks such as data analysis, content creation, and social media management. AI-powered tools can assist reporters in identifying story opportunities, generating data-driven narratives, and personalizing content for individual audiences. As AI progresses to generate full articles, written by developmental prototypes, journalism itself may transform into combining accuracy and auditing rather than immersive “frontline” authenticity. This process shifts the focus from incubation to quality control.
Vir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) offer immersive experiences that put fans at the center of the action. VR can allow viewers to experience games and events from a 360-degree perspective, while AR can overlay digital enhancements onto the real world, providing detailed stats and real-time analysis.
